MILWAUKEE — The Journal Sentinel reported that Milwaukee's decision to alter its proposed streetcar route, which has since been approved by the Federal Transit Administration, will have no impact on the project's ability to support development, according to the city's engineer.

The decision to split the route into parallel one-way segments was made to eliminate impacts to the utilities, for which the costs to relocate had been estimated at $55 million to $65 million, city officials reported. For the full story, click here.
